Private Well Water Testing in North Dakota

County-by-county USGS area-risk estimates for private wells across North Dakota โ€” arsenic exceedance probability and private-well population โ€” plus how to test your own well at a North Dakota-certified laboratory.

These figures are USGS area estimates: statistical groundwater models describing how likely elevated contaminant levels are across a county. They are not designed to predict the concentration in any single well. Only testing your own well reveals its water quality.
